Destination of Love

Love is a river Filled with the water Of sorrowful tears Of the two banks Like the separated lovers The flow of water Is the bulk of Feelings of love Which the lovers Like the sincere preservers Hold whole heartedly The waves in it Are the intensity of Their painful feelings The floating weeds in it Are the old dated norms Which in spite of Being broken and torn Keep on polluting The purity of love Sometimes the intensity Of pain is so high That the flood of tears Breaks away the limits And the water Overflows the banks And submerge The fields of the society Causing a chaos all around And they all With their binding efforts Again limit the flow Within the banks As if imprisoning the love To avoid the destructions Of the crops of traditions This is going on For the ages And will go on For the ages to come The river of tears Have to flow upto Its salty destination To be merged Into the world of Infinite ocean Forever To be forgotten
